Great Zimbabwe- What was Great Zimbabwe best known for architecturally, and what is believed to have been the primary trade good of this civilization? By Hugo Keji

Great Zimbabwe is best known architecturally for its massive stone walls and structures, particularly the Great Enclosure, which is one of the largest and most impressive ancient stone constructions in sub-Saharan Africa. The walls were built using dry stone masonry, meaning they were constructed without mortar, and they are notable for their height (up to 11 meters or 36 feet) and craftsmanship. The stone structures include the Hill Complex, the Great Enclosure, and the Valley Ruins, all of which were symbols of the wealth and power of the ruling elite.

The primary trade good of Great Zimbabwe was gold. The city controlled nearby gold mines and became a key player in the gold trade, which connected it to the Swahili Coast and, through those city-states, to the Indian Ocean trade network. In exchange for gold, Great Zimbabwe imported luxury goods such as Chinese porcelain, Persian pottery, Indian beads, and Arabian glass. This extensive trade network made Great Zimbabwe a major economic and political force in the region.
